About Theaterfabrik: Layout, History & Architecture
Originally constructed in the early 20th century as a functionalist industrial complex in München's eastern districts, the building now housing Theaterfabrik underwent a significant conversion in the late 1980s to serve as a versatile live event space. Its architecture retains much of its factory origins, characterized by exposed concrete structural elements, steel supports, and high, unobstructed ceilings. The primary auditorium is a vast, open-plan hall designed for a capacity of approximately 1,800 standing patrons, featuring a substantial raised stage at one end. The floor is entirely flat, providing a direct, immersive experience without tiered seating or balconies, though a small, elevated observation deck may be utilized for production or VIP viewing.
Sightlines across the main floor are generally clear due to the lack of internal pillars, but can become partially obstructed by crowd density further from the stage. Acoustically, the hall presents the inherent challenges of its industrial design; the hard, reflective surfaces of concrete and steel naturally contribute to a resonant sound profile. While equipped with a robust, modern PA system to manage these characteristics, the sound signature is one of direct power rather than subtle sonic clarity, lending itself well to high-energy concerts where amplification takes precedence over ambient acoustic detail.
The Live Experience & Current Schedule
Entering Theaterfabrik, patrons are typically directed through a series of temporary queue barriers leading to the main foyer. This space, designed with an efficient, industrial aesthetic, houses several bars configured for rapid service before and after events, and during set breaks. The core live experience unfolds within the main hall, where the flat floor quickly fills to create a dense standing pit. Proximity to the stage is a key feature, fostering an immediate and often very energetic crowd atmosphere. Those arriving early can secure prime positions, while later arrivals will experience the show from further back within the resonant space.
